Step by Step Guide of Ultra FLV Joiner

Step 1, Click "Add Files" Button to select the source video files you want to convert.

 

 

Step 2, Edit the source video files, if you like.

Click button to edit the selected file, you can set the start time and the end time, as the following picture :


 

Step 3, Specify the directory for output files by clicking the 'Change...' button, or just use the default directory.

Step 4, Change the output file format as you like.

Step 5, Specify the others settings.

  • Output Quality: Higher video quality means a larger file size, so you need to balance the tradeoff between file size and quality.
  • TV Type:If you're in North America, Japan, Korea, the Philippines and parts of South America, you use NTSC. Most other areas of the world use PAL.
  • Aspect Ratio: it means the ratio between the width of the picture and the height of the picture. Normal TV's aspect ratio is 4:3 (1.33:1), HDTV's aspect ratio is 16:9 (1.85:1)
  • Add letterbox to keep aspect ratio:Letterbox refers to the image of a wide-screen picture on a standard 4:3 aspect ratio television screen, typically with black bars above and below. It is used to maintain the original aspect ratio of the original source (usually a theatrical motion picture of 16:9 aspect ratio or wider).

Step 6, Click 'Join' Button to start joining video files.
